English
Language : 

STM32F405RGT6 Datasheet, PDF (170/180 Pages) STMicroelectronics – ARM Cortex-M4 32b MCU+FPU, 210DMIPS, up to 1MB Flash/192+4KB RAM, USB OTG HS/FS, Ethernet, 17 TIMs, 3 ADCs, 15 comm. interfaces & camera
Application block diagrams
STM32F405xx, STM32F407xx
A.5
Complete audio player solutions
Two solutions are offered, illustrated in Figure 89 and Figure 90.
Figure 89 shows storage media to audio DAC/amplifier streaming using a software Codec.
This solution implements an audio crystal to provide audio class I2S accuracy on the master
clock (0.5% error maximum, see the Serial peripheral interface section in the reference
manual for details).
Figure 89. Complete audio player solution 1
34-&XX
84!,
-(Z
OR-(Z
#ORTEX -&CORE
UPTO-(Z
0ROGRAMMEMORY
53"
-ASS STORAGE
DEVICE
--#
3$#ARD
/4'
HOST
MODE
0(9
30)
3$)/
&ILE
3YSTEM
!UDIO
#/$%#
5SER
APPLICATION
30)
&3-#
'0)/
)3
,#$
TOUCH
SCREEN
#ONTROL
BUTTONS
$!#
!UDIO
AMPLI
Figure 90 shows storage media to audio Codec/amplifier streaming with SOF
synchronization of input/output audio streaming using a hardware Codec.
-36
Figure 90. Complete audio player solution 2
34-&XX
84!,
-(Z
OR-(Z
53"
-ASS STORAGE
DEVICE
3/&
--#
3$#ARD
#ORTEX -&CORE
UPTO-(Z
30)
&3-#
0ROGRAMMEMORY
'0)/
/4'
0(9
&ILE
3YSTEM
)3
30)
3$)/
5SER
APPLICATION
3/&SYNCHRONIZATIONOFINPUTOUTPUT
AUDIOSTREAMING
,#$
TOUCH
SCREEN
#ONTROL
BUTTONS
!UDIO
#/$%#
!UDIO
AMPLI
-36
170/180
Doc ID 022152 Rev 3